CONCLUDING the series of "biographies" of the College's associated schools, the story of the growth of the Medical School from the one-man institution of 1797 to the present modern medical center is told in this month's issue by Dr. John F. Gile '16, Professor of Clinical Surgery at the School.
The sharply defined "profile" of S/Sgt. Walter Bernstein '40, overseas correspondent for Yank, the Army weekly, by Lynn Callaway '38 leads off a projected series of character sketches of Dartmouth men.
